慢性阻塞性肺疾病患者的综合康复治疗价值及其对改善炎症的影响。

Value of Comprehensive Rehabilitation Therapy in Patients with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ease and its Effect on Improving Inflammation.

摘要:

为探讨综合康复治疗在慢性阻塞性肺疾病(COPD)中的价值及其对患者炎症改善的影响,选取了2020年3月至2022年1月中国河北大学附属医院174名急性COPD加重患者作为研究对象,按照随机数字表法分为对照组、急性组和稳定组(每组n=58)。对照组接受常规治疗,急性组在急性期开始综合康复治疗,稳定组在经常规治疗稳定病情后进入稳定期开始综合康复治疗。测量治疗前后肿瘤坏死因子-α(TNF-α)、高敏C-反应蛋白(hs-CRP)、白细胞介素-6(IL-6)和肺功能,并测量1秒用力呼气容积(FEV1)、1秒用力呼气容积/用力肺活量比(FEV1/FVC)和峰值呼气流量(PEF)。对患者进行6分钟步行测试(6MWD),使用日常生活活动评定(ADL)、自评焦虑量表(SAS)和自评抑郁量表(SDS)评估患者的日常生活能力和心理状态。最后,记录患者的不良事件发生率(AEs)并完成生活质量(QoL)调查。 急性组和稳定组的6MWD测试、ADL、FEV1、FEV1/FVC和PEF均较对照组提高,而呼吸急促、TNF-α、hs-CRP和IL-6较对照组减少(P < .05)。治疗后急性组和稳定组的SAS和SDS评分降低(P < .05),而对照组无变化(P > .05)。此外,急性组和稳定组的QoL较高(P < .05)。急性组的所有指标改善优于稳定组(P < .05)。综合康复治疗可以提高COPD患者的运动能力和肺功能,减少炎症,改善患者的负面心理。
To investigate the value of comprehensive rehabilitation therapy in ch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) and its effect on improvement in patients' inflammation.A total of 174 patients with acute COPD exacerbation in the Affiliated Hospital of Hebei University in China from March 2020 to January 2022 were selected as research subjects. They were divided into control, acute and stable groups according to the random number table method (n=58 in each group). The control group was given conventional treatment; the acute group started comprehensive rehabilitation treatment in the acute phase; in the stable group, comprehensive rehabilitation treatment was initiated in the stable period after the condition was stabilized with conventional treatment. Tumor necrosis factor-α (TNF-α), high-sensitivity C-reactive protein (hs-CRP), interleukin-6 (IL-6) and pulmonary function were measured before and after treatment, with the forced expiratory volume in 1 second (FEV1), forced expiratory volume in 1 second/forced vital capacity (FEV1/FVC) ratio, and peak expiratory flow rate (PEF). A 6-min walk test (6MWD) was performed on the patient, and the ability to perform activities of daily living (ADL), self-rating anxiety scale (SAS) and self-rating depression scale (SDS) were used to assess patients' ability to perform ADL and psychology. Finally, the incidence of adverse events (AEs) in patients was recorded and a quality of life (QoL) survey was completed.The 6MWD test, ADL, FEV1, FEV1/FVC and PEF were elevated in the acute and stable groups compared with the control group, whereas shortness of breath, TNF-α, hs-CRP and IL-6 were decreased (P < .05). SAS and SDS scores were reduced in the acute and stable groups after treatment (P < .05), while there was no change in the control group (P > .05). In addition, QoL was higher in the acute and stable groups (P < .05). The improvement of all indicators in the acute group was better than in the stable group (P < .05).Comprehensive rehabilitation therapy can improve the exercise capacity and lung function of patients with COPD, reduce inflammation, and improve patients' negative psychology.
